Please note this is a fixed term maternity cover for 12 monthsA quadrant based Senior Key worker role responsible for the statutory assessment of Young Carers, to implement support for Young Carers (aged 0-18) and young adult carers (16 - 24) and their families, through a tiered key worker approach to level of need, and to provide individualised support in relation to their caring role, raising achievement and aspirations and to allow each Young Carer to have the same life chances as their peers. To line manage and direct the workload of quadrant based Key Worker - Young Carers.Service/Functional Accountabilities

  • To work with Essex young carers and their families to identify priorities, support needs, interventions and goals, developing and implementing strategies for achieving these. Using assessment and monitoring with young carers and their families to achieve a shared and mutually agreed support plan.
  • To work with young carers and other agencies to develop and coordinate the delivery of a whole family support plan, agreeing the support to be provided, the co-ordination of this support and time limited objectives for the family, reviewing progress and restating goals where appropriate.
  • To take up referrals and work with Essex young carers in order to identify, assess, understand and meet their needs, and to allocate Senior Key Worker or Key Worker support within the remit of the support required and to manage the workload of Key Worker Support resource within each quadrant.
  • To line manage, supervise and monitor the workload of Young Carer Key Workers within the relevant quadrant.
  • To facilitate through youth work approaches the learning and development for Essex young carers to enhance their future development or meet identified needs, such as provision of specific training opportunities, focussed peer group support and/or targeted support workshops.
  • To promote young carers self-awareness, confidence and participation, encouraging their involvement in the design of their young carers service and supporting them in evaluating the impact of the service upon their own situation.
  • To ensure that Essex County Council policies, procedures and practice for saf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people are implemented effectively.
  • To work flexibly and deliver services as directed.
  • Specific individual and shared targets and objectives are defined annually within the performance management framework.
  • Knowledge, skills and experience
  • Educated to GCSE level or equivalent with a relevant professional qualification which is focussed on working with young people (e.g. LDSS, Social work, Youth and Community, Teacher, Careers) or equivalent or demonstrably equivalent experience.
  • Evidence of continuing professional development and knowledge in relevant professional area.
  • A broad understanding of the issues affecting young carers and young people, opportunities for learning and the services provided by the partner organisations.
  • Experience of working with young people on a one to one basis and in groups.
  • Excellent communication skills with experience in effective collaborative working with other agencies at a local level.
  • Experience of successfully involving young people and families in decision-making processes.
  • Be flexible in their approach and have excellent time management skills and ability to work evening, weekend and residential work in order to respond to young peoples needs.
  • The job role requires you to be mobile throughout an operational area. Depending on the geographical area, access to a vehicle or another efficient mode of transport will be required.
